The life of a castellan in the Drôme Most of this prestigious residence was renovated in 1992. Originally belonging to the de Laurencin family, Château de CHAMPFORT was a regular guest of Napoleon, who is said to have been attracted by the charms of the family's daughter, Amélie. Three dwellings, 392, 94 and 126 m2 and more than 450 m2 of outbuildings on more than 2 hectares of flat land make up the property on offer here. The main building has 13 rooms, 4 bathrooms and 4 washrooms. It is possible to extend into the 126 m2 house (7 rooms) which would correspond to the first floor and is in need of complete restoration. The garden level rooms are the reception rooms with the charm of yesteryear. There are large volumes, large surfaces and parquet flooring. The large windows, including the beautiful wooden door, bring a rare luminosity to all the rooms. To the west, the windows give access to the formal gardens. To the south, the courtyard of honour. The swimming pool is enclosed by a safety fence that does not spoil the superb view of the gardens. A pool house of more than 40 m2 with a bread oven completes the charm of the property. The other outbuildings include a large hangar (150 m2), the former stable (84 m2), the former cowshed (90 m2) and the two large barns (totalling 245 m2). Work to be carried out: Work needs to be carried out on the main house, at different levels depending on the room, and also on the septic tank. The two adjoining houses are in need of renovation. In a village in the Drôme des collines, a 18th-century house, its swimming pool, and its 4-hectare park. The property known as 'Le Valrey' has its origins in the 17th century. It is organized around a characterful house located at the top of a slight rocky promontory, overlooking its park and the surrounding landscapes. The whole is largely enclosed by walls and has two accesses: one through a porch located next to the church, the other through a gate opening onto the road. The main residence, built according to the traditional plan of Dauphiné houses, is raised over three levels under a four-pitched roof covered with old flat tiles. A cornice highlights the façades, which are coated with lime in a light beige tone, revealing the cut stone in places. The openings, regularly arranged, are equipped with small-paned windows and wooden painted shutters in a light bluish-gray. The entrance is marked by a wooden door, adorned with a knocker. Surrounding the house is a vast park in the English style, composed of wide terraces, tall trees, and winding paths that follow the natural relief of the land.This description has been automatically translated from French.

At the foot of the Vercors, 30 minutes from the Valence TGV station, a thermal spa from 1904 transformed into a family residence and its park. The Beaugaris site has been known since Antiquity, with the "Roman" spring that made it famous. In the early 20th century, Dr. Riory built a thermal establishment around the mineral water spring. A hotel was thus constructed in 1904. Accessible by a blue-painted metal gate at the end of a dead-end road, the property extends over 10 hectares and has two springs as well as four outbuildings. Beyond the old stables of the estate, a second wrought iron gate leads to the other buildings, habitable or not: the vaulted building that houses the spring, then the former hotel turned into a house, a pavilion, and a barn, all three adjacent. The simple facades of the various buildings were built of rubble and dressed stone joints, or in concrete and then plastered; their roofs, with two or four slopes, are made of terracotta or sheet metal. The main house, rectangular in plan, faces south and spans approximately 460 m² of living space, divided into five levels, almost entirely renovated, with a contemporary veranda of about 30 m², potentially habitable attic space, and a ventilated cellar. It includes twelve spacious bedrooms and four bathrooms or shower rooms; an independent apartment, with layout to be finalized, occupies the third floor. The independent pavilion, built near a corner of the house and extending over about 65 m², has been restored and extends onto a terrace. Suitable as a winter apartment, it includes a living room and a bedroom with a bathroom and a kitchen area. Not far away, the barn, approximately 150 m², built behind the main dwelling, houses an old bread oven and could be used for receptions or conferences. Under the terrace of the pavilion, the vaulted building, about 30 m², which covers the thermal spring, could be arranged as a winter lounge. Finally, what originally constituted stables, approximately 100 m², could be converted into a living space, among other possibilities. The estate also includes an old collector basin for thermal water, now converted into a swimming pool of 11 × 5 m with a telescopic shelter and panoramic terrace. The main house, the pavilion, and the basin have been renovated by the current occupants in the last five years.This description has been automatically translated from French.
